Being a caregiver can be difficult. It is a time of wondering and intense learning, where you feel like you’re constantly trying to learn and evolve into the role.

That’s why the ARK offers Powerful Tools for Caregivers (PTC) classes. PTC is an educational program designed to help family caregivers take care of themselves while caring for loved ones who have a chronic illness (Alzheimer’s, stroke, diabetes, etc.).

The class is free of charge and includes an insightful resource workbook. View upcoming classes below or click to get more details

Class Details

Class #1: Taking Care of You
This class sets the stage for the entire course. It emphasizes that the focus is on you as a caregiver, not on the family member receiving care,
and that caregivers will develop a self-care tool box. The challenges of caregiving are significant. Beginning in this class, caregivers make a weekly commitment to self-care.

Class #2: Identifying and Reducing Personal Stress
Four steps are presented for effective stress management: (1) Identifying early warning signs, (2) Identifying personal sources of stress,
(3) Accepting what you cannot change, and (4) Taking action. Tools to reduce stress are discussed.
Participants learn how to change negative self-talk – which increases stress and erodes confidence – to positive self-talk. Beginning in this class, caregivers learn five relaxation activities that are easy to incorporate into their daily lives.

Class #3: Communicating Feelings, Needs, and Concerns
Participants learn how to communicate their feelings, needs and concerns more effectively. Through brief dramatizations, participants experience the impact of
both “I” messages and “You” messages (which tend to sound blaming and put people on the defensive). They practice changing “You” messages to “I” messages,
and identifying when statements beginning with the word “I” are actually “Hidden You” messages.

Class #4: Communicating in Challenging Situations
Participants practice two communication tools – assertiveness and Aikido – which are helpful in difficult situations.
They learn a four-step process for using the assertive style of communication. With Aikido, participants learn how to align and find “common ground”
with a person who is distressed.

Class #5: Learning From Our Emotions
The overriding theme of this class is our emotions are messages we need to listen to. It emphasizes that feelings occur for a reason
and that feelings are neither good nor bad. Focus is on identifying constructive ways for dealing with difficult feelings –
especially anger, guilt, and depression – and resources for professional help.

Class #6: Mastering Caregiving Decisions
Focus is on the internal emotional process caregivers go through when they experience a life change. Tools for dealing with changes and for
making tough decisions – including a seven-step decision-making model and the family meeting – are discussed.
